> If by "constant" you mean that they are immutable, then maybe; there
> aren't very many mutable callables (by comparison to the huge number
> of functions).

Functions are mutable. You can edit their __defaults__, or even replace their 
__code__.

In fact, there aren’t very many _immutable_ callables (by comparison to the 
huge number of functions).
